India has proposed amendments to its IT Rules that could make social media platforms legally liable for user-generated content. The new regulations aim to turn government advisories into binding orders, with non-compliance risking loss of safe harbour protections. This move follows steps to regulate AI-generated content and shorten takedown timelines. While it could enforce stricter moderation, critics warn it may also impact free speech and digital expression.
